Geometric and quantitative attributes, overview
Positive volume solid
ID: 5
Note: User-defined archit. elements modeled in 3D cannot be evaluated and analyzed geometrically.
Created using tool: User-Defined Archit. Element (Rooms, Surfaces, Stories) module
